MEMO — Safe Lock Swap

Hey records team — the old dial lock on the basement safe at Brindle House finally gave out, so Farrow Lockworks is fitting the replacement keypad unit this week. The new spare key set goes out by courier to the Ossing annex the same afternoon, and here's the hand-over instruction for that run.

courier memo of yajop-tadug: the jorax wenius courier leaves the lamox feniel fenmir sormir druion rusok kaseth ulaion ledger at gate 2715 under passcode 272728

Handover for reception — contractor arrival. Torvald from Greyline Fitouts starts Monday for a one-week install on Level 3. Please greet him at the front desk, verify his induction certificate, and walk him to the goods lift — he is not to use the main stairwell while carrying tools. Log each entry and exit in the visitor book. Issue him the temporary pass code printed below.

door code, hahop-bawif: bdg-B-76

## Onboarding — Session-Token Refresh Bug

You'll likely review patches for the Brinewell auth service's refresh bug: tokens renewed within 30 seconds of expiry are occasionally double-issued, leaving stale rows in the `sessions` table. When reviewing, verify the new advisory-lock path covers both refresh endpoints and that the cleanup job is idempotent. To inspect affected rows in the staging database yourself, connect using the string below.

database URL for bahop-yagep: mssql://sildor_svc:35ha7jz@db-fb6d.nelvrodyn.example:5432/casath

Subject: Telemetry compression cut-over — done

Cut-over to zstd payload compression on the Marrowlane collectors finished overnight. No dropped batches, ingest latency down roughly 40%, egress costs should follow. Old gzip path stays live for one more week as fallback, then we rip it out. Rollback is a single flag flip if anything looks off. Final settings now live on the collector fleet are as follows.

config for yahof-tajop:
zorath:
  pin: 7493
  metrics_host: metrics.zorath.tolvaqsys.internal
  tenant: praiel
  seal: seal_fd9cd4f1